Abstract
A new approach for multilevel thresholding based on two interesting properties of the histogram is proposed. First, a peak-finding algorithm is presented based on the symmetry of a histogram, for which the hillsides of each hill are symmetrical about the central curve. Next, the duality that the peaks and valleys are opposite is presented in order to identify the valleys of the histogram. Based on this property, we propose a valley-finding algorithm to construct the hierarchical order of the various valleys. The proposed method is computationaily faster than traditional ones such as the variance-based and entropy-based methods. Compared with recent work proposed by Lim, the proposed method has some advantages in constructing the hierarchical order of various valleys.
